
Nigerian striker Victor Osimhen has dismissed suggestions of celebrating their Africa Cup of Nations final qualification with “Olosho,” a popular term for prostitutes.
The Napoli star made this known in a video call with injured teammate Victor Boniface, who had requested women as a reward for them.
Boniface had said, “Make them give Pere Nwa two Oloshos each for this night, una deserve am.”
Osimhen jokingly responded: “Thunder go fire you. We stay focused until we win, you hear wetin I dey talk. No Olosho yet we stay focus until we win, hope you are walking alone now. Have you started walking alone?”
This development comes after the Super Eagles secured a 4-2 victory over South Africa in a penalty shootout following a 1-1 draw in regulation and extra time. The win led them into the final, where they will face host Ivory Coast.
